哈希概率
哈希概率是一个在计算机科学和数据安全领域重要的概念,它主要用于评估哈希函数的表现和随机性。在许多应用场景中,如数据完整性验证、区块链安全和密码学,了解哈希概率的特性是至关重要的。只有在掌握哈希概率相关知识的基础上,才能更有效地设计可靠的哈希算法。
哈希分布表则是对不同哈希值出现频率的整理,它帮助我们理解如何在给定的输入集下,哈希函数生成输出时各个可能值的分布情况。通过分析这类表格,研究者可以看到某些哈希值会比其他值更频繁地出现,进而评估哈希函数是否呈现均匀分布的特征。
在构建哈希分布表时,通常会收集大量样本,通过计算各个哈希值的出现频率,来绘制出相应的直方图或概率分布图。这样的分析可以帮助开发者发现潜在的碰撞问题,即不同的输入产生相同的哈希输出,从而影响系统的安全性和信任度。
例如,如果哈希函数对于某些输入生成的哈希值明显偏向某一特定范围,这可能导致安全隐患。因此,在设计哈希算法时,确保哈希概率均匀分布十分必要,这样可以有效降低被攻击的风险,并提高数据处理效率。
哈希概率的研究也包括优化计算性能的方法,通过减少冲突和提高计算速度,使得在实际应用中哈希函数更加高效稳定。此外,随着技术的发展,新的哈希算法不断涌现,它们可能会在概率分布和碰撞抵抗能力上表现得更好。
总结来说,掌握哈希概率及其分布表的知识,对于确保数据的安全性和完整性至关重要。在面对日益复杂的网络安全挑战时,加强对这一领域的研究与应用,将为技术发展提供坚实的基础。
有关更多哈希概率及相关技术资料,请访问 ky.cn。